M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
considers
issues
pertaining to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
improvements in
elearning have made it possible for
learners
in nations all around the world
to be participants in classes online.
These online MOOCs are
ordinarily free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
There are several
issues that
elearning organizations
have to deal with
now that distance learning technology is
developing so swiftly.
How can institutions
ensure that
the schooling provided by these
massively open online courses is
decent?
How can stakeholders
certify that
educators are properly credentialed
to teach courses online?
What business strategies are being used by
institutions like
edX to conduct these MOOC courses?
What original teaching practices and assessment strategies are optimal?
How can stakeholders
get a handle on
low
learner motivation and high
attrition?
